Newcastle building society

Anyone have an online account with them? I was reading in the press yesterday that they and Leeds BS have little subprime exposure and apparently fund virtually all their loans from their savings accounts?

    Anyone have an online account with them? I was reading in the press yesterday that they and Leeds BS have little subprime exposure and apparently fund virtually all their loans from their savings accounts?


    That is the case of the majority of the smaller/medium sized Building Societies, these two only appear larger due to the number of the former larger Building Societies having merged or converted to PLC status.
